Installation of ventilation fans in the factories and manufacturing units of industries have become almost mandatory and necessity. This is because ventilation fans and industrial ventilation for fumes provide a healthier breathing environment for the workers over there as well to accomplish various activities. There are several areas which need removal of dust and various impurities, smokes and fumes which make the working environment very hazardous indeed. In such areas, fume extraction systems and ventilation fans play a very significant role. Pharmaceutical industry, chemical industry, mining sector, processing units, physical research industry, and biological industry are some of the industries that largely require ventilation. 



Ventilation fans are also extensively used in manufacturing, fabricating, mining and several other activities. Steel mills, ceramics units, aerospace material units, wood product mills, and textile mills also use such ventilation systems.

How to install Explosion Proof Exhaust Fan?



1.       Fix the exact spot. It is better to fix it at a higher area so that the gases can escape easily. You should also consider installing a duct. The system should be installed in such a manner so that the direction of the ventilated air is opposite to the structure. The overall size of the fan will determine whether to fix it on the wall or on the ceiling.
2.      An opening should be made according to the dimensions of the fan. After drilling of the holes, it should be installed.
3.      You should ensure that the wall is capable to tolerate the weight of the system. If it cannot bare it, it is better to install wooden planks because they can provide good support.
4.      After opening the hole, you have to install the system by screwing it.
5.      After installing the system, you have to start working on installing the wiring by providing a high quality switch and power supply connection. You should pre run the system and check whether the Explosion Proof Exhaust Fan working fine.
